      <title>The Wall of Death</title>
      <description>
        <![CDATA[<p>The Wall of Death is a rare piece of Americana, a vintage live-action show featuring a silo-shaped wooden cylinder thirty feet in diameter. Inside this motordrome, daredevils on motorcycles ride a fourteen-foot wall.</p>]]>

      <title>Old School Boxing</title>
      <description>
        <![CDATA[<p>In 2014, during the tense aftermath of the police shooting of Michael Brown in Ferguson, Missouri, Harrison decided the young fighters at the gym needed to get to know police officers, and vice versa. So he began offering free memberships to police in D.C. and Prince George&rsquo;s County. Now officers often train with ex-cons and troubled youths at Old School.</p>]]>
